- [ ] Timetable solver (Gridwise) release gate: confirm the constraint engine runs with student records fully pseudonymized and that no roster data appears in solver logs. Re-run the redaction scan on the Hollowpine staging export and verify zero findings before sign-off. Once the scan report is attached, match the artifact against the build token that appears below.

build token for tawif-bahip: htk31_68bba16e1afabfef4ecc69408c06f16

Subject: Handover — MatchLoop GC pauses

Hi Dovren,

Taking over from my rotation: the MatchLoop pairing service has been hitting 2–4 second GC pauses roughly every hour since the Tuesday deploy. Pauses correlate with the candidate-cache refresh, which loads the full eligibility table into heap. We bumped the heap once already; next step is paging the refresh query instead. If you need to inspect the eligibility table directly, connect to the matching replica with the connection string below.

database URL for bahop-yagep: mssql://sildor_svc:35ha7jz@db-fb6d.nelvrodyn.example:5432/casath

## Runbook: GraphQL N+1 fix (Ternbridge API)

This release adds dataloader batching to the `orders.lineItems` resolver, cutting query fan-out roughly 40x. Deploy to the Halvey staging mesh first; confirm resolver timings drop on the Ternbridge dashboard. Contractors: do not touch schema files. Promote only after batching metrics stabilize. Sign the release artifact with the deploy key below.

deploy key for tajop-fajeg: bky3_SSV

Hey — handing over Tidybranch, our stale-branch cleanup bot, while I'm out. It scans repos nightly, flags branches untouched for 90 days, pings owners, then deletes after two warnings. Mostly it runs itself. Gotchas: the exclusion list is config-driven, so if someone yells about a deleted branch, check there first — recovery is possible for 30 days via the archive job. New folks, don't tweak the cron schedule without asking. Everything else, including config docs and the restore procedure, is on the internal page below.

dashboard of bagep-taguf = https://vault.nelvrodata.internal/ticket